MATLAB读取.mat文件,就可以直接运用这个Colormap: % Load .mat file S = load('RdBu_cmap.mat'); cmap = S.cmap; % Get the colormap array % Simple diverging data [x, y] = meshgrid(linspace(-5,5,300), linspace(-5,5,300)); Z = x + y; % Plot figure; imagesc(Z); axis image; ...
示例代码:import matplotlib.pyplot as pltimport numpy as npfrom mpl_toolkits.mplot3d import Axes3D# 创建数据x = np.linspace(-5, 5, 50)y = np.linspace(-5, 5, 50)X, Y = np.meshgrid(x, y)Z = np.sin(np.sqrt(X**2 + Y**2))# 绘制三维表面图fig = plt.figure()ax = fig.add...
plt.colorbar(label='Value') plt.title('Heatmap Example') plt.xlabel('X-axis') plt.ylabel('Y-axis') plt.show() 这个例子使用 ‘YlOrRd’ 色彩映射表创建了一个热图,展示了随机数据的分布情况。 6.2 等高线图(Contour Plot) 等高线图使用色彩映射表来表示三维数据在二维平面上的投影。 示例代码: imp...
sc_map = sc.ScicoMiscellaneous(cmap=ugly_jet) f=sc_map.assess_cmap(figsize=(22,10)) f.set_facecolor("w") 1. 2. 3. 4. 5. 6. 7. 8. Example01 Of scicomap 样例二:Comparing color maps c_l = ["cividis", "inferno", "magma", "plasma", "viridis"] f = sc.plot_colorblind_v...
ax2.plot([1,2,3],[1,2,3]) 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 4.网格: import matplotlib.pyplot as plt import numpy as np y = np.arange(1,5) plt.plot(y,y*2) plt.grid(True) # 打开网格 plt.grid(color = 'g') # 定制化网格 ...
color_names.append(col)# print(color_names[0]) x= np.random.random((1000, 1)) j=0foriinrange(len(color_names)): y= j*3 + np.random.random((1000, 1)) * 2j+= 1plt.plot(x, y,'o', color=color_names[i]) plt.show() ...
p2.scatter(x,y, radius=radii, fill_color=colors2, fill_alpha=0.6, line_color=None) # 直接显示 # show(p1) # show(p2) # 网格显示 from bokeh.layouts import gridplot grid = gridplot([[p1, p2]]) show(grid) 运行结果...
但是绘制剖面图,我们还需不需要contourf命令呢?显然是不需要的,我们只想知道沿某个经度(或纬度)的地形变化如何,用ax.plot命令结合fill_between命令即可。而这两个命令,只需要传入一个一维的横坐标,和一维的纵坐标即可。关键就在怎么把z从二维的变为一维的。
一Map 在制作地图前,首先要有数据,我从Wind数据库导出了全国各省GDP总量数据,命名为GDP.xlsx,如下图所示。 有了数据,咱们就可以用python开始操作了,先把需要的库import一下。 代码语言:txt AI代码解释 1import pandas as pd #pandas是强大的数据处理库 ...
sns.relplot(x="passengerid",y="age",col="pclass",hue=None, row=None,kind='scatter',data=df)#kind为line,scatter;col表示按照该列进行分列绘图#下面是具体的折线图和散点图函数,但这两种方法均不能进行分面sns.lineplot(x="passengerid",y="age",data=df)sns.scatterplot(x="passengerid",y="...